summaryrefslogtreecommitdiff
path: root/discord
diff options
context:
space:
mode:
authorouwou <26526779+ouwou@users.noreply.github.com>2020-10-10 01:14:46 -0400
committerouwou <26526779+ouwou@users.noreply.github.com>2020-10-10 01:14:46 -0400
commit448efa6b97a7a33a05ca1f67ec223f96cbfe626b (patch)
treef2e7374af82c413e19d4e983ba7ada8726ef7dbf /discord
parenta93230e6926b6a1b5aae77d5e98c36af57cb43fa (diff)
downloadabaddon-portaudio-448efa6b97a7a33a05ca1f67ec223f96cbfe626b.tar.gz
abaddon-portaudio-448efa6b97a7a33a05ca1f67ec223f96cbfe626b.zip
fix GetMemberHoistedRole
Diffstat (limited to 'discord')
-rw-r--r--discord/discord.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/discord/discord.cpp b/discord/discord.cpp
index c2e1f36..460c9e9 100644
--- a/discord/discord.cpp
+++ b/discord/discord.cpp
@@ -217,7 +217,7 @@ Snowflake DiscordClient::GetMemberHoistedRole(Snowflake guild_id, Snowflake user
for (const auto &id : data->Roles) {
auto *role = GetRole(id);
if (role != nullptr) {
- if ((!with_color && role->IsHoisted) || role->Color != 0)
+ if (role->IsHoisted || (with_color && role->Color != 0))
roles.push_back(role);
}
}